What maintenance is required to ensure the cable's longevity and performance over time?
Regular cleaning with approved disinfectants, careful handling to avoid kinks and breaks, and routine inspections for wear and tear will help maintain the cable's longevity and performance [Manufacturer Info].

How do I handle and store the ECG cable to prevent damage and maintain hygiene?
Handle the cable gently to avoid damage, coil it loosely for storage, and clean it regularly with suitable disinfectants to maintain hygiene and functionality [Manufacturer Info].
